{"product_id":"persistence-of-racism-in-america","title":"Persistence of Racism in America","description":"This work explains the patterns of beliefs, attitudes, and values which have supported racist views in America. Myrdal's famous thesis is that there is an \"ever-raging conflict\" in the hearts of Americans, between an \"American Creed\" and \"Christian precepts\" on one hand, and irrational ignorant prejudices on the other. But racism is not just an aberration or a contradiction of basic American values. On the contrary, racist beliefs are shown to be tightly bound up with America's firmest traditional assumptions and most cherished convictions about itself. This book explains American society, and concludes with an analysis of individualism in relation to racism, and an assessment of what may be expected with regard to racism in America.","brand":"University Press of America","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54224797532504,"sku":"9780819185884","price":27.5,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"url":"https:\/\/agendabookshop.com\/products\/persistence-of-racism-in-america","provider":"Agenda Bookshop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
